From Containers to Packaging Materials
Broad Presentation of Eco-Friendly Material Portfolio
LG Chem is targeting the global beauty market by showcasing customized eco-friendly solutions.

LG Chem announced on the 14th that it will participate in ‘Cosmoprof Worldwide Bologna 2025,’ held in Bologna, Italy, for three days starting from the 20th, exhibiting eco-friendly products made from sustainable raw materials.
The Cosmoprof exhibition is the world’s largest beauty industry fair, with about 3,000 cosmetic companies participating, including those in materials, packaging, original design manufacturing (ODM), and brands.
At the eco zone of the Cosmax booth, an eco-friendly partner company, LG Chem will broadly showcase an eco-friendly material portfolio leading sustainability in the beauty industry, from containers to packaging made using eco-friendly raw materials.
At the exhibition booth, beauty containers applying BCB (Bio-Circular Balanced) materials, a drop-in solution that can be immediately applied in desired proportions using renewable plant-based raw materials such as waste cooking oil, and CB (Circular Balanced) materials chemically recycled from plastics will be displayed.
These products maintain the physical properties and functionality of existing products while being produced from sustainable raw materials through resource circulation, drawing attention as a product group that contributes to solving carbon reduction and plastic waste issues faced by the beauty industry.
Samples of mask pack pouches made from ‘UNIQABLE,’ a single polyethylene (PE) material developed with LG Chem’s proprietary technology, will also be exhibited. UNIQABLE is characterized by being made from a single material that maintains the durability of conventional composite packaging films, enabling 100% recyclability while simultaneously providing barrier properties and transparency.
Based on a production system capable of immediate response customized from eco-friendly raw materials to products, LG Chem plans to actively target the sustainability needs of beauty customers and markets in the future. LG Chem is expected to internalize the basic raw materials necessary for producing chemically recycled materials by operating Asia’s first supercritical pyrolysis oil plant within the first half of this year.
Additionally, leveraging the research capabilities of the Color Design Center within the Customer Satisfaction (CS) Center, LG Chem plans to support product development that meets eco-friendly trends by realizing various design elements such as colors and textures pursued by beauty brands using sustainable materials.
Along with this, LG Chem plans to strengthen its digital customer relationship management (CRM) system to systematically analyze the sustainability needs and interests of various beauty customers and support the connection of LG Chem’s eco-friendly packaging materials with the identity of beauty brands.
An LG Chem official said, “Through participation in this exhibition, we will showcase sustainable beauty materials and customized solutions, further solidifying our position in the global market.”
